You know you can download Youtube videos which is just as good as when they play in a browser? I use http://keepvid.com/
Just cut the address of the Youtube page your desired video is on and paste into the address bar of Keepvid.com.

And then I use free Red Kawa videora software to convert them for IPOD. All the music vids you could want for IPOD or PC playback in original sound quality.
